At South Gloucestershire Council we are immensely proud of the skills, abilities, and compassion of all our social workers and wider team members – demonstrated even more so during the pandemic.  As a Team Manager you will provide support, recognition, guidance, and professional oversight to team members within your practice area.

We are looking for a talented strong and ambitious leader to join our strong management group within our wider Children in Care Service to lead one of our children in care teams.  

This role includes managing social workers allocated to a full range of children in care, which may also include Unaccompanied Asylum Seeking Children (UASC), Early Permanence and Care Leavers.
